EU Will Demand Russia Withdraw Troops from Georgia and Moldova

In upcoming talks with Russia, the EU may demand the withdrawal of Russian troops from Transnistria, Abkhazia, and South Ossetia.

Kaja Kallas, the EU High Representative for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y, stated this in an interview with the European External Action Service.

The head of European diplomacy emphasized that the withdrawal of Russian troops from these regions of Moldova and Georgia is important for European security.

Furthermore, according to Kallas, Russia must not interfere in elections in other countries.

“Russia must respect international agreements in which it has committed not to attack its neighbors and to respect their sovereignty,” she stated ahead of a meeting of the EU Foreign Affairs Council.

Kallas also proposed extending to Russia the restrictions that may be discussed regarding Ukraine.

“If restrictions in the military sphere are demanded of Ukraine, then this must be applied equally to Russia,” she emphasized.
